KOSTYA ALL FIRED UP TO FINISH THE BUSINESS
BY Peter Badel
a rejuvenated kostay tszyu is seriously considering a spectacular comeback to boxing admitting he has unfinished business in the ring.
speaking exclusively with the sunday mail, tszyu revealed a return was a genuine possibility following successful surgery on a shoulder injury he kept secret for 21 months
tszyu fought with the debilitating ailment in his world title loss to ricky hatton last year, but refused to disclose the problem because he didnt want any excuses
the russian born slugger had the operation last wednesday. he faces a 12 week recovery but the pint sized warrior gave the strongest indication yet he would make a comeback four months after claiming he had lost the diesire to fight.
'a year ago i thought that's it,' said tszyu, who has not fought since his brutal defeat to hatton 14 months ago.
' but now i think ive found something extra ive found some other way that i want to fight, as far as im concerned there is some unfinished things for me. the satisfaction is not there. its not the way i want it to end. when i fully recover from this operation , i will make a decision. it will be a very considered decision. i will think it through a lot i dont want any rush. i'm not saying im definitely going to fight, but im not ruling it out. if everything is better with this (left shoulder) its more likely that i will step in the ring again.
opinion will be divided on whether tszyu should return his trainer johnny lewis has said he would not support any comeback while many question whtether tszyu who turns 37 next month can defy father time and fight near his optimum again.
but tszyu insists he can return a better man than the injury stricken fighter who was floored by the ruthless hatton.
